BMW of North America, LLC: 2024 Rolls Royce Spectre Recalled for Insufficient Electric Motor Grounding

Agency Publication Date: January 24, 2024
Share:
Sign in to monitor this recall

Summary

BMW of North America is recalling 107 of its 2024 Rolls Royce Spectre electric vehicles. The ground connection cable between the front electric motor and the vehicle chassis may contain adhesive residue, which can increase electrical resistance and cause an insufficient ground connection. Owners are advised to contact a Rolls Royce dealer to schedule a free inspection and cleaning of the cable connection.

Risk

An insufficient electrical ground can increase the risk of an electric shock to technicians or owners during service work and also increases the risk of a vehicle fire.
